06.21.22 Clark Smart Car Rental / Homeowners Insurance & Natural Disasters

It’s officially summer today. Get Clark smart strategies for saving money on car rentals, and learn how those under age 25 can avoid huge fees. Also, homeowners face more challenges finding quality, affordable insurance as natural disasters and the cost to rebuild impact rates all over the country. Homeowners need to face and manage risk today. Clark offers guidelines including new mapping revealing wildfire risk, and the new Federal Flood Insurance program phasing in.
